South India has provided Sanjivani to the Congress many times in difficult times. In the 1977 general elections, when the condition of the Congress was very bad, the southern states saved the party's honor. Congress got a total of 154 seats, out of which 92 seats came from the South alone.

Support of the South during the Emergency

During the Emergency, when Indira Gandhi faced political difficulties, the Chikmagalur seat of Karnataka gave a new lease of life to her political life. Indira Gandhi contested from there and won by 77,000 votes, which proved to be a turning point for the Congress. After this, Indira Gandhi adopted South India as her political karmabhoomi and came to power again in 1980.

Sonia Gandhi's struggle

After the assassination of Indira Gandhi, Rajiv Gandhi took over the command of the party, but in 1989 the Congress weakened in North India. After this Sonia Gandhi took over the reins of the party, and the South again saved the Congress's honor. In 1999, Sonia Gandhi contested from Amethi and Bellary seat of Karnataka, where she won a significant victory.

New path of Rahul and Priyanka Gandhi

When Congress was wiped out in North India in 2014, Rahul Gandhi showed the party a new path by contesting from Wayanad. In 2019 too, Wayanad won important seats for Congress. Now by fielding Priyanka Gandhi in the by-election from Wayanad, Congress has given the message that it gives full importance to South India.

Congress's position in the South

Congress is already in governments in Karnataka and Telangana, and is an ally with DMK in Tamil Nadu. Priyanka Gandhi's candidature is part of Congress' Mission-South, which aims to strengthen the party's roots in South India.
